<p>This past Saturday we had a special match with opponents from Seattle.  Here is what they had to say about The Battle Of The Desert:</p>
<p>&#8212;&#8212;&#8212;&#8212;&#8211;</p>
<p>Last weekend, Peto, Kevin, Koh, Dan, Chuck, Billy and I represented Seattle against Tucson&#8217;s Pima Street Hockey League in the first Battle of the Desert. Their side was represented by Bob, Weston, Jennifer, David, Will, Blake and Stephanie in net (I&#8217;m probably missing a couple).</p>
<p>First, I gotta say Tucson has an ideal court for street hockey. About 120&#8242;X60&#8242; smooth concrete playing surface complete with boards! I need to get Seattle to build us one of those.</p>
<p>The game started pretty even. Their half court offside rule threw Peto&#8217;s game off, (shocking I know), Saliba got his calf branded by Will&#8217;s slapshot bom and we traded a couple goals. In the second period, Seattle then put the game in the superior gear. Chuck got out of his funk from a poor showing in the afternoon golf game, Peto started to hit the net and Dan stayed solid in net. We stopped keeping score.</p>
<p>After games beer were had at the indescribable Meet Rack where we met the self proclaimed God. Makes the old Ed&#8217;s Kortaus is tame in comparison.</p>
<p>Fun weekend. Koh added to his legend. Let&#8217;s plan to do this again soon. Sin city tournament on 2/9-2/10 anyone?</p>
